Charles W. Harlow (May 25, 1942 - March 28, 2020) was an American politician from Maine.
[1] He served on the Portland, Maine City Council from 1990 to 1999, including a term as ceremonial mayor from 1992 to 1993.
In 2004, Harlow was elected as a Democrat to the Maine House of Representatives from District 116.
[2] Harlow suffered from dementia and was reported missing in October 2013.
A search of the Riverside Industrial Park resulted in his being found inside a bakery.
